BHIM App: India’s Official UPI Payment App Explained

BHIM (Bharat Interface for Money) is the official UPI-based payment app developed by NPCI and launched by the Government of India. It is a simple, secure, and bank-neutral app that allows any Indian with a bank account to make instant digital payments. Here is what BHIM is, how it works, and how it compares to other UPI apps.

What is the BHIM App?

BHIM is a UPI-based payment application that allows users to send and receive money from any bank account instantly using their mobile phone. It was launched in December 2016, right after demonetisation, to accelerate digital payment adoption across India.

BHIM stands for Bharat Interface for Money and is named after Dr. B.R. Ambedkar. It is operated by NPCI and is available on both Android and iOS.

Key Features of BHIM

– **Bank-Neutral:** BHIM works with virtually all banks participating in UPI. You are not locked into one bank.
– **UPI ID (VPA):** BHIM creates a Virtual Payment Address (VPA) like yourmobilenumber@upi or yourname@upi for receiving payments.
– **Send Money:** Transfer money using UPI ID, mobile number, account number and IFSC, or Aadhaar number.
– **Request Money:** Send payment requests to others.
– **Scan and Pay:** Scan QR codes to pay merchants.
– **Transaction History:** View all past transactions within the app.
– **Balance Check:** Check your linked bank account balance directly.
– **Multiple Bank Accounts:** Link more than one bank account and switch between them.

BHIM vs Other UPI Apps

BHIM was the first major UPI app. Since then, PhonePe, Google Pay, Paytm UPI, and Amazon Pay have become far more popular due to their additional features (rewards, cashbacks, shopping integration). However, BHIM has some advantages:

| Feature | BHIM | PhonePe/Google Pay |
|—|—|—|
| Developer | NPCI/Government | Private companies |
| Ads and Offers | Minimal | Frequent |
| Privacy | Government app, clean data policy | Collects more user data |
| Features | Basic UPI | Rich features + wallet |
| Reliability | Very stable | Generally stable |

For users who prefer a simple, no-frills payment app without the commercial noise, BHIM is ideal.

BHIM for Feature Phones

NPCI has also developed BHIM features for feature phones (non-smartphones). The *99# service (USSD-based UPI) allows basic UPI transactions without internet on any mobile phone. This extends the reach of digital payments to users who do not own smartphones.

Security in BHIM

– BHIM requires registration linked to a mobile number.
– Transactions require a UPI PIN.
– The device SIM is verified at the time of registration.
– A 4-digit app lock can be set for an additional security layer.
– No wallet or cash is stored within BHIM. All transactions go directly from bank to bank.

Language Support

BHIM is available in 21 Indian languages, making it accessible to users across all states who prefer their regional language.

Practical Example

Rajan wants to pay his vegetable vendor Rs. 150. He opens BHIM, taps Scan and Pay, scans the vendor’s QR code, enters Rs. 150, and confirms with his UPI PIN. The money moves from Rajan’s bank account to the vendor’s bank account within seconds. No internet data above a basic connection is needed, and no additional wallet funding is required.
